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Gwynn Oak
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Gwynn Oak?
Actualmente hay 480 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Gwynn Oak, MD con precios que van desde $533 hasta $3,077. También hay 278 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Gwynn Oak que van desde $550 hasta $6,500.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Gwynn Oak?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Gwynn Oak oscilan entre $550 hasta $6,500 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,374.
